Requirements of MBBS Program in China

  • Applicants must have completed high school or its equivalent, including subjects such as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and English.
  • Generally, an aggregate of not less than 70% with not less than 60% in Physics, Chemistry, Biology & English Separately in high school is required for eligibility.
  • Indian students are required to pass the NEET (National Eligibility cum Entrance Test) & Nepali students must pass MBBS Entrance Examination to be eligible for MBBS in China.
  • The age limit for applicants in general ranges between 17 to 25 years. If more than a year gap, need to produce certificate.
  • Proficiency in English is essential, as the medium of instruction is English.
  • Physical Examination Form.
  • Police Clearance Certificate.
  • Applicants must have a valid passport.
  • Accepted students will require a student visa (X visa) to study in China, which involves submitting the necessary documents to the Chinese embassy or consulate in their home country.
  • Students are typically required to have health insurance coverage for the duration of their stay in China.
  • Some universities may conduct an admission test or interview or self-introductory video.
